Beyt-e Fazieh (Persian: بيت فزيه, also Romanized as Beyt-e Fazīeh) is a village in Dasht-e Abbas Rural District, Musian District, Dehloran County, Ilam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 114, in 21 families.[1] The village is populated by Arabs.[2]
